Title: Legal Eagle Short Landing and loads on landing gear
Post by: leshoman on October 19, 2015, 08:50:17 PM
At the end of this video is a short landing with interesting view of landing gear flex when it hits hard.  the landing gear main legs are 3/4" x .049 and they still bend a considerable amount.  I do not have the spring landing gear as called out in plans but in the process of adding it.  I have already added to red Legal Eagle XL and would highly recommend them to be installed as per plans. I flew it about 155 hours before i installed and if you are planning on landing on a dirt strip or off airport they are essential.

Amazing amount of bending on the gear.  We, or maybe I should say I, bent the main gear leg on LE Treehugger during our many crow hops during testing, and it had springs.  Our main gear was bent in a banana shape, with the bend going up.  I think we had our diagonal strut mounted a bit lower or more inboard on the axle/gear leg knuckle, though, causing the force to twist the joint in the opposite direction of yours.
